(19)国家知识产权局
(12)发明 专利申请
(10)申请公布号
(43)申请公布日
(21)申请 号 202210691042.9
(22)申请日 2022.06.17
(71)申请人 中国工商银行股份有限公司
地址 100140 北京市西城区复兴门内大街
55号
(72)发明人 陈芳军 万旭 李政国 庄齐朋
(74)专利代理 机构 中科专利商标代理有限责任
公司 11021
专利代理师 孙蕾
(51)Int.Cl.
G06F 16/2453(2019.01)
G06F 16/2455(2019.01)
G06F 16/248(2019.01)
(54)发明名称
业务数据查询方法、 装置、 设备及 介质
(57)摘要
本公开提供了一种业务数据查询方法, 可以
应用于人工智能以及大数据技术领域。 该业务数
据查询方法, 包括: 响应于接收到业务查询请求,
确定查询条件; 根据查询条件, 从学习库包括的N
个目标子 学习库中确定待查询子学习库; 以及利
用待查询子学习库, 根据查询条件, 得到业务查
询结果; 其中, 目标子学习库是根据业务数据中
的预设字段信息, 对获取到的M个业务系统中的
业务数据进行整合处理得到的; M为≥2的整数; N
>M, 且N为整数。 本公开还提供了一种业务数据
查询装置、 设备、 存 储介质和程序 产品。
权利要求书2页 说明书13页 附图4页
CN 115080606 A
2022.09.20
CN 115080606 A
1.一种业 务数据查询方法, 包括:
响应于接收到业 务查询请求, 确定查询条件;
根据所述 查询条件, 从学习库包括的N个目标子学习库中确定待查询子学习库; 以及
利用所述待查询子学习库, 根据所述 查询条件, 得到业 务查询结果;
其中, 所述目标子学习库是根据业务数据中的预设字段信 息, 对获取到的M个业务系统
中的业务数据进行整合处 理得到的; M为≥2的整数; N>M, 且N 为整数。
2.根据权利要求1所述的方法, 其中, 所述业务数据的类别包括业务输入数据和业务输
出数据; 所述目标子学习库是根据业务数据中的预设字段信息, 对获取到的M个业务系统中
的业务数据进行整合处 理得到的, 包括:
将获取到的所述M个业 务系统中的业 务数据导入云数据库;
将所述云数据库中的所述业务数据按照所述业务输入数据与所述业务输出数据进行
配对组合, 得到N个数据集;
分别对所述 N个数据集进行整合处 理, 得到N个子数据表; 以及
将所述N个子数据表分别导入目标表格存 储服务集群中, 作为所述 N个目标子学习库。
3.根据权利要求2所述的方法, 还 包括:
将所述N个子数据表分别导入备份表格存 储服务集群中, 作为 N个备份子学习库。
4.根据权利要求2所述的方法, 其中, 所述数据集包括初始存量数据和初始增量数据;
所述分别对所述 N个数据集进行整合处 理, 得到N个子数据表, 包括:
针对所述 N个数据集中的数据集:
利用所述预设字段信息, 得到状态查询结果;
根据所述状态查询结果对所述初始存量数据和所述初始增量数据进行分类, 得到目标
存量数据和目标增量数据;
对所述目标存量数据进行整合, 得到整合数据表; 以及
根据所述目标增量数据更新所述整合数据表, 得到所述子数据表。
5.根据权利要求4所述的方法, 其中, 所述目标存量数据包括第 一目标存量数据和第 二
目标存量数据; 所述对所述目标存量数据进行整合, 得到整合数据表, 包括:
按照预设排序规则, 对所述第一目标存量数据和所述第二目标存量数据分别进行排
序, 得到排序后的第一目标存量数据和排序后的第二目标存量数据; 以及
根据所述预设字段信 息, 将所述排序后的第 一目标存量数据和所述排序后的第 二目标
存量数据与所述状态查询结果关联, 得到所述整合数据表。
6.根据权利要求4或5所述的方法, 其中, 所述根据所述目标增量数据更新所述整合数
据表, 得到所述子数据表, 包括:
在所述目标增量数据不存在于所述整合数据表的情况下, 将所述目标增量数据新增入
所述整合数据表, 得到所述子数据表; 以及
在所述目标增量数据存在于所述整合数据表的情况下, 将所述整合数据表中与所述目
标增量数据对应的出现次数 更新, 得到所述子数据表。
7.根据权利要求6所述的方法, 其中, 所述目标增量数据包括第 一目标增量数据和第 二
目标增量数据; 所述在所述 目标增量数据不存在于所述整合数据表的情况下, 将所述 目标
增量数据新增入所述整合数据表, 得到所述子数据表, 包括:权 利 要 求 书 1/2 页
2
CN 115080606 A
2在所述第一目标增量数据不存在于所述整合数据表的情况下, 将所述第 一目标增量数
据新增入所述整合数据表; 以及
根据所述预设字段信 息, 将所述第 二目标增量数据与 所述第一目标增量数据与所述状
态查询结果关联, 得到所述子数据表。
8.根据权利要求2所述的方法, 其中, 所述将获取到的所述M个业务系统中的业务数据
导入云数据库, 包括:
获取所述M个业 务系统中的业 务数据;
将所述业务数据与消息队列中的预设主题配对, 得到配对结果;
将所述配对结果 导入所述消息队列; 以及
根据预设 分区规则, 将所述消息队列中的所述 业务数据导入所述云数据库。
9.根据权利要求8所述的方法, 还 包括:
在所述消息队列接收到新的业务数据的情况下, 根据所述新的业务数据对所述云数据
库进行更新; 以及
利用更新后的云数据库对与所述 新的业务数据对应的子学习库进行 更新。
10.根据权利要求1所述的方法, 还 包括:
在所述待查询子学习库出现故障的情况下, 调用与所述待查询子学习库对应的备份子
学习库;
利用所述备份子学习库, 根据所述 查询条件, 得到业 务查询结果。
11.一种业 务数据查询装置, 包括:
响应模块, 用于响应于 接收到业 务查询请求, 确定查询条件;
第一处理模块, 用于根据 所述查询条件, 从学习库包括的N个目标子学习库中确定待查
询子学习库; 以及
第二处理模块, 用于利用所述待查询子学习库, 根据所述查询条件, 得到业务查询结
果;
其中, 所述目标子学习库是根据业务数据中的预设字段信 息, 对获取到的M个业务系统
中的业务数据进行整合处 理得到的; M为≥2的整数; N>M, 且N 为整数。
12.一种电子设备, 包括:
一个或多个处 理器;
存储装置, 用于存 储一个或多个程序,
其中, 当所述一个或多个程序被所述一个或多个处理器执行时, 使得所述一个或多个
处理器执行根据权利要求1~10中任一项所述的方法。
13.一种计算机可读存储介质, 其上存储有可执行指令, 该指令被处理器执行时使处理
器执行根据权利要求1~10中任一项所述的方法。
14.一种计算机程序产品, 包括计算机程序, 所述计算机程序被处理器执行时实现根据
权利要求1~10中任一项所述的方法。权 利 要 求 书 2/2 页
3
CN 115080606 A
3
专利 业务数据查询方法、装置、设备及介质
文档预览
中文文档
20 页
50 下载
1000 浏览
0 评论
309 收藏
3.0分
温馨提示:本文档共20页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
本文档由 人生无常 于 2024-03-18 00:12:46上传分享